[Bug 1809044] Re: DVD playback error: unable to play . . . DVD source is required . . .

2019-02-01 Thread Chris Rainey
[SOLVED] Just needed to: $ sudo apt install gstreamer1.0-plugins-bad I'm not sure why this isn't included in the restricted-extras or libdvd-pkg depends? ** Summary changed: - DVD playback error: unable to play . . . DVD source is required . . . + [SOLVED] DVD playback error: unable to
